gpt4 book ai didi

java - 以编程方式编写 gui,还是使用高级 gui 编辑器 (Java Swing)?

转载 作者:塔克拉玛干 更新时间:2023-11-03 04:42:22 25 4
gpt4 key购买 nike

我打算编写一个基于 Swing 的应用程序(使用 Netbeans 6.8)。

似乎 Netbeans 有一个非常先进的 GUI 编辑器......我仍然对它生成的代码有疑问。此外,我不喜欢代码部分被锁定的事实(我仍然理解需要)。

有人成功使用过 Netbeans GUI 编辑器吗?它会“扩展”吗?

最佳答案

是的,NetBeans GUI 构建器是最好的构建器之一。它处理臭名昭著的 GridBagLayout 的能力给我留下了特别深刻的印象。

Borland JBuilder 在我看来是最好的双向 GUI 编辑器;如果我没记错的话,它生成的代码没有“锁定区域”,并且通常会继续优雅地使用您手动调整的 GUI 代码。

不过,我还没有找到一个 Java Swing GUI 编辑器,它不会偶尔因复杂的布局而窒息,即进入无法进一步编辑和/或需要一些备份或修复的状态。

因此,我更喜欢手动编写我所有的 GUI。 Heinz Kabutz 的 JavaSpecialists告诉我他的 GUI 编辑器是 vim .但是,我承认我的大多数其他 friend 和同事都认为我这样做疯了。

关于java - 以编程方式编写 gui,还是使用高级 gui 编辑器 (Java Swing)?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/2450630/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com